Beljawski/Michaltschischin: The Petrosian System Against the QID BILD ZU KLEIN and in fact White must'The book deals with a reliable and interesting system (1 d4 Nf6 2 c4 e6 3 Nf3 b6 4 a3) which has been played by most of the world' s elite, starting with ex world champion Tigran Petrosian. It is not a repertoire book though. Beliavsky&Mikhalchishin present an objective work which discusses the possibilities of both sides. \r\n \r\nWhite\''s main strategic goal in this system is to build a perfect pawn centre and then organise a kingside attack.
